摘要: 扩展赋值运算符 三元运算符 阅读全文
posted @ 2021-02-07 20:36 我不是绝对音高 阅读(49) 评论(0) 推荐(0)
摘要: 位运算符 “&” 按位与 “|” 按位或 “^” 按位异或 “~” 取反 “<<” 左移 “>>" 右移 阅读全文
posted @ 2021-02-07 20:05 我不是绝对音高 阅读(34) 评论(0) 推荐(0)
摘要: 逻辑运算符练习 阅读全文
posted @ 2021-02-07 14:24 我不是绝对音高 阅读(57) 评论(0) 推荐(0)
摘要: 自增、自减运算 a++、++a 都表示a=a+1,前者是先赋值后计算,后者先计算再赋值 a--、--a 都表示a=a-1,前者先赋值后计算,后者先计算再赋值 阅读全文
posted @ 2021-02-06 14:11 我不是绝对音高 阅读(336) 评论(0) 推荐(0)
摘要: 运算符 Java语言支持以下运算符 算数运算符(+,-,*,/,%,++,--) 赋值运算符(=) 关系运算符(>,<,>=,<=,==,!=,instanceof) 逻辑运算符(&&,||,!) 位运算符(&,|,^,~,>>,<<,>>>) 条件运算符(?:) 扩展赋值运算符(+=,-=,*=, 阅读全文
posted @ 2021-02-06 10:50 我不是绝对音高 阅读(47) 评论(0) 推荐(0)
摘要: 变量 定义 变量就是可以变化的量 Java是一种强类型语言,每个变量都必须声明其类型 Java变量是程序中最基本的存储单元,其要素包括变量名,变量类型和作用域 注意事项 每个变量都有类型,类型可以是基本类型,也可以是引用类型 变量名必须是合法的标识符 变量声明是一条完整的语句,因此每一个声明都必须以 阅读全文
posted @ 2021-02-05 12:13 我不是绝对音高 阅读(52) 评论(0) 推荐(0)
摘要: 类型转换 由于Java是强类型语言,所以在进行有些运算时,需要用到类型转换 低 高 byte、short、char int long float double (符点数的数值范围比整数的数值范围大) 运算中,不同类型的数据先转换为同一类型,然后再进行运算 强制类型转换 高-低,需要强制转换 自动类型 阅读全文
posted @ 2021-02-04 23:10 我不是绝对音高 阅读(50) 评论(0) 推荐(0)
摘要: 数据类型扩展 阅读全文
posted @ 2021-02-04 22:12 我不是绝对音高 阅读(31) 评论(0) 推荐(0)
摘要: 数据类型 强类型语言 要求变量的使用要严格符合规定,所有变量都必须先定义以后才能使用 弱类型语言 Java的数据类型分为两大类 基本类型(primitive type) 数值类型 整数类型 byte占1个字节,范围:-128-127 short占2个字节,范围:-32768-32767 int占4个 阅读全文
posted @ 2021-02-04 16:07 我不是绝对音高 阅读(25) 评论(0) 推荐(0)
摘要: 标识符 java所有的组成部分都需要名字。类名、变量名以及方法名都被称为标识符 所有的标识符都应该以字母(A-Z或a-z)、美元符($)、或者下划线(_)开始 首字符之后可以是字母(A-Z或a-z)、美元符($)、或者下划线(_)或数字的任何字符组合 不能使用关键字作为变量名或方法名 标识符是大小写 阅读全文
posted @ 2021-02-03 23:44 我不是绝对音高 阅读(30) 评论(0) 推荐(0)